Ahmed Lbath is a scholar working on Transportation, Signal Processing and Computer Networks and Communications. According to data from OpenAlex, Ahmed Lbath has authored 37 papers receiving a total of 326 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Transportation, 12 papers in Signal Processing and 11 papers in Computer Networks and Communications. Recurrent topics in Ahmed Lbath's work include Human Mobility and Location-Based Analysis (11 papers), Data Management and Algorithms (11 papers) and IoT and Edge/Fog Computing (7 papers). Ahmed Lbath is often cited by papers focused on Human Mobility and Location-Based Analysis (11 papers), Data Management and Algorithms (11 papers) and IoT and Edge/Fog Computing (7 papers). Ahmed Lbath collaborates with scholars based in France, Morocco and United States. Ahmed Lbath's co-authors include Azedine Boulmakoul, Lamia Karim, Saleh Basalamah, Sultan Daud Khan, Olivera Kotevska, Hassan Badir, Faizan Ur Rehman, Daniel V. Samarov, Kenzu Abdella and A. Gilad Kusne and has published in prestigious journals such as IEEE Access, Remote Sensing and Biomedical Signal Processing and Control.
